Branch News
This autumn the branch has welcomed excellent speakers raising members awareness of life in Malawi and giving a thought provoking alternative view of halloween.
Hilary Hegarty explained the work of CART the charity St Thomas' supports with our harvest festival gifts. Hilary has visited Malawi on behalf of CART as the transport arrived with the very welcome and neccesary gifts. Hearing about their life and needs made harvest this year more meaningful.
Wakefield Diocese Mothers' Union is linked with Soroti Diocese Mothers' Union in Uganda and in October the Bishop George of Soroti and his wife Florence were our guests for an afternoon during their visit to England. It was lovely to meet and talk with them and to hear about the work of Mothers' Union in Soroti. Members there are very involved in community work in prisons and helping women learn skills to support the family income, they are very grateful for our support and prayers. Again hearing first hand about their life and challenges made us realise how fortunate we are here in the UK.
